EDITORS COMMENTS
This charming photograph, taken in Plaistow Lane, Widmore End, near Bromley in South East London during the year 1911, captures a moment of simple joy and innocence from the early 20th century. The image features a woman, dressed in a long, flowing skirt and blouse, as she walks along the cobblestone lane, pushing a perambulator or pram, carrying a young baby inside. The nanny, dressed in a dark, practical outfit, follows closely behind, ensuring the safety and comfort of her charge. The scene is set against the backdrop of a quaint English village, with houses lined along the lane, their brick facades adorned with ivy and other greenery. The trees lining the street are bare, revealing the skeletal branches against the clear blue sky, indicating the approach of winter. The horse-drawn cart in the distance adds to the sense of a bygone era, further emphasizing the historical significance of the image. The photograph offers a glimpse into the daily life of the residents of Plaistow Lane, Widmore End, during the 1910s.
